Material Costs - The cost of materials for French window replacement typ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on the frame and glass type selected. Higher-end materials or custom designs can increase expenses.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es based on specific preferences.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$150 and $400 per window. Factors influencing labor costs include window size, complexity of installation, and local labor rates. Contractors can provide estimates tailored to individual project requirements.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for removing old windows, disposing of debris, or customizing frames,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These costs vary based on the scope of work and site conditions. Local pros can clarify potential additional expenses during consultations.
Total Cost Range - Overall, replacing a French window can cost between $500 and $2,000 per window, combining materials, labor, and extras. Prices differ based on location, window specifications, and service provider rates. Pros can help determine a precise estimate for spec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
